Attention 2014-2015 Graduating Students: Commencement Ceremony Response Form Deadline February 16

grad_avatar_15_100x100All students (undergraduate, graduate, and Ph.D.) who are eligible to graduate in Fall 2014, Spring 2015, and Summer 2015 are welcome to participate in the 2014–15 Illinois Institute of Technology Commencement ceremony, which will be held on Saturday, May 16, 2015, on IIT Main Campus. IIT hosts one commencement ceremony per academic year each May.

Please check your IIT email address, or forward your IIT email to a personal email address and visit the Commencement website  for updates regarding next steps in attending the ceremony.

You must let IIT know you want to attend the Commencement ceremony by Monday, February 16 . You will receive reminders to your IIT email address starting in January 2015 asking you to fill out the Ceremony Response Form to attend the May 2014–15 Commencement ceremony. This form is not the same application you filled out to apply to graduate (Degree Conferral Form). This application is for the ceremony only. Even if you do not want to attend, IIT still needs to hear from you. The Response Form is now active and you may begin filling it out once you have applied to graduate. Please note: if you do not respond by the Monday, February 16 deadline, your guests may not be eligible to receive the same number of tickets as those students who do complete the Commencement Response Form on time.

Mark your calendar and plan to stop by Graduate Salute on either Monday, April 27 or Tuesday, April 28, 2015 from noon–7 p.m. in Hermann Hall Ballroom to get your cap and gown, pick up your guest tickets, and other fun stuff. If you cannot attend Graduate Salute, you will be able to pick up your cap and gown and guest tickets on the morning of the ceremony. More information regarding reserving your regalia for pickup will be sent once you respond to the Ceremony Response Form.
